Post-Grant Considerations When Getting Involved with Joint Defense Groups

June 23, 2015

Webinar

Momentum Events

As part of the Momentum Events IP webinar series, Finnegan partners Aaron Capron and Linda Thayer will discuss considerations when a party is considering joining a joint defense group. For more information, or to register, please see Momentum’s website.
